hypothesis
MGnD/DAM microglia expansion at Braak III-IV precedes and potentially drives mature oligodendrocyte (MOL) depletion in human AD cortex, with the temporal ordering recoverable via cross-lagged Dirichlet regression and joint trajectory inference (scVI + Milo) in SEA-AD and replicated in ROSMAP. The Green 2024 cellular-community framework provides an independent compositional axis for resilience stratification.
